Description
The episode details the 2026 arrest of Willie James Little for a brutal sexual assault and burglary that occurred over thirty years ago in Charlotte, North Carolina. Investigators utilized advanced forensic genealogy and familial DNA testing to link the suspect to the 1993 crime scene, successfully identifying a relative that eventually led to his capture. The victim, Lois Gist Hunter, was a 79-year-old woman who passed away years before the breakthrough, but the Charlotte-Mecklenburg Police Department remained committed to resolving her cold case. This narrative highlights how modern scientific innovations and federal grants can overcome decades-long investigative hurdles to provide belated justice for vulnerable victims. Ultimately, the source emphasizes the relentless power of DNA technology in transforming dormant files into active criminal prosecutions.
